Classical Conditioning
A learning process where a neutral stimulus becomes associated with a meaningful stimulus and acquires the capacity to elicit similar responses.
Psychoanalytic
A therapeutic approach and psychological theory focused on healing mental illnesses by exploring the dynamics between the conscious and unconscious aspects of the psyche.
Thematic Apperception Test
A projective psychological test that assesses an individual's underlying motives, concerns, and life perspectives through the stories they create about ambiguous pictures.
Projective Test
A type of personality test designed to let a person respond to ambiguous stimuli, potentially revealing hidden emotions and internal conflicts.
